Tuesday, May 22, 2007


ROH's first pay-per-view, "Respect Is Earned," will now air this July and August. Here is the latest scheduling info:

DISH: The premiere date is Sunday, July 1st. The time will be determined. DISH plans at least 10 replays over the month of July and there is a possibility for even more. "Respect Is Earned" could also be an all day DISH PPV Ticket, meaning it is available to order 24 hours a day.

TVN: "Respect Is Earned" will premiere on Sunday, July 8th at 8pm. There will be replays throughout July and Video On Demand (VOD) the entire month of August.

iN DEMAND: ROH's first PPV will air on Friday, July 20th at 8pm. There will be PPV replays throughout July and August. VOD will be available in early August and run until the end of the month. This means you can order "Respect Is Earned" anytime you want once it goes on VOD.

"Each partner is licensed to carry the event beginning July 1," Ken Gelman of G-Funk Sports & Entertainment said, "and run it through July and August, until the next one is available in September. Due to each partner's PPV and VOD schedules, it is their decision when and how often to schedule our events in these given windows. The same will hold true for future events. Like this note, as soon as we receive scheduling confirmation from our partners for future events, we will inform our fans."

Look for a list of cable affiliates for iN DEMAND and TVN soon on ROHwrestling.com.
